Turner & Townsend is seeking a Project Manager to join their expanding team in Manchester. This role involves supporting clients in delivering various construction infrastructure projects across the North West of England.

Candidates should have a background in rail, water/utilities or highways, with strong project management skills.

Responsibilities include leading commissions and aiding clients in achieving sustainability goals.

A degree in a construction-related subject and NEC accreditation are preferred.

How to prepare for a job interview at Turner-

✨Know Your Projects

Familiarise yourself with the specific infrastructure projects that Turner & Townsend is involved in, especially those related to rail, water/utilities, and highways. Be ready to discuss how your past experiences align with these projects and how you can contribute to their sustainability goals.

✨Showcase Your Skills

Highlight your project management skills by preparing examples of how you've successfully led similar commissions in the past.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your responses, making it easy for the interviewers to see your impact.

✨Understand Sustainability

Since this role focuses on Net Zero Delivery, brush up on current sustainability practices in construction. Be prepared to discuss innovative ideas or strategies you've implemented or would like to implement to help clients achieve their sustainability targets.
